Queen's Gambit is a Celtic music group that has been performing as a group since 2003. It's a product of that esoteric hotbed of Irish and Celtic music known as the Renaissance Festival, and has moved into the realm of performing music at Irish Festivals, pubs, private parties, and, of course, Irish music sessions. There are five members, with the "original" fiddler, DJ, having rejoined Bruce, Susi, Becky and Nikki to bring the harmonies of twin fiddles and 5-part vocals to life. Each year since its beginning in 2004 QG have attended the O'Flaherty's Irish Music Retreat in Texas, where they've made the acquaintance of and attended classes taught by the likes of Mickey Dunne, Johnny Doyle, Daithi Sproule, Danny O'Flaherty, Tommy O'Sullivan, James Kelly, Pat Egan, Pat Broaders, and many, many other fine players and singers of Irish Music. From these fine people they've learned a deep respect for the songs and the tunes and for Music itself, and have witnessed first-hand the magic that it can work.
